1857 MAYFLOWER PURITAN. The Chief of Pilgrims. Or, The Life and Time of William Brewster. Slavery very slightly shaken at extremitiesRather well preserved example of Steele's increasingly rare biography of Elder William Brewster [1566 1644], Mayflower Passenger and Elder in the original Plymouth Colony. Nicely illustrated and turning up less and less often. Steele, Ashbel. Chief of the Pilgrims: or The Life and Time of William Brewster, Ruling Elder of the Pilgrim Company that Founded New Plymouth, the Parent Colony of New England, in 1620. By the Rev. Ashbel, Steele, A. M.,
